When it comes to finances, colleges' lust for money and self-interest knows no bounds. The higher education system is broken and its future depends on developing a more productive mode of operation. This book is well-documented with striking, clear, easy-to-understand data. College costs continue to rise at twice the rate of the Consumer Price Index, driving students, parents and policymakers to seek straightforward answers about why college costs have spiraled out of control, and what they can do to minimize the impact. The authors are seasoned insiders who unveil the issues most directly related to the unnecessary rise in costs. Their unique insights will help college-bound students identify cost-effective schools and use techniques to secure the most beneficial financial aid deals. This book will better prepare the general public and spur policymakers, board members, presidents, donors and employees at every college and university to speak more forcefully on the subject of institutional finances.
